  • The COVID-19 host genetics initiative brings together the human genetics community to generate, share, and analyze data to learn the genetic determinants of COVID-19 susceptibility, severity, and outcomes. Such discoveries could help to generate hypotheses for drug repurposing, identify individuals at unusually high or low risk, and contribute to global knowledge of the biology of SARS-CoV-2 infection and disease.

  • The purpose of the Repository of the University of Life Sciences in Lublin is to disseminate the academic achievements of the University employees and to promote research conducted at the University. The repository contains resources from various fields of life sciences. Only the community of the University is allowed to upload new records.

  • The Maria Curie-Skłodowska University Base of Knowledge contains information about ongoing scientific, research and implementation works, as well as publications, reports on research conducted with public funds, defended doctoral theses, teaching activities and completed diploma theses in first- and second-cycle studies. The system records information on the scientific achievements of employees, doctoral students and students, collected in accordance with the requirements specified for the evaluation of employees and scientific units. The Repository, which is an important part of the system, archives digitally the full texts of materials documenting the work being carried out, including: monographs, articles, book chapters and reports, as well as the texts of works constituting the basis for awarding scientific degrees and titles. Access to these works may be limited only by the conditions specified in contracts between authors and owners of economic rights to the work (publishers, institutions financing research). The principles of operation of the system are specified in Order No. 53/2022 of the Rector of the Maria Curie-Skłodowska University in Lublin of May 23, 2022 on the introduction of the Knowledge Base Regulations.
